Elsewhere in Leith, there are plenty of detached and semi-detached houses on the market, particularly around the Leith Links area, which is a popular spot for runners and dog walkers. Leith, to the north of the city centre, was once a burgh of its own, but was merged into the city of Edinburgh in 1920 but Leithers still retain a strong identity to this day!
